Output fc03d868eb8aef5a2791598df587b430eae9623ef74ac0258873ca24e231877d:55

value
578153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e59418bc63678d9dd412587958a14a958d2d7a8 OP_EQUAL
address
34TV7v8yWxwmFnz1tx9kJfUheuTxFJm117
transaction
fc03d868eb8aef5a2791598df587b430eae9623ef74ac0258873ca24e231877d
spent
true